What is a catalytic converter system?
A catalytic converter system is the integrated collection of components within a vehicle’s exhaust system that reduces harmful emissions and improves engine efficiency. It typically includes a catalytic converter or converters, oxygen sensors, exhaust pipes, heat shields, and in many cases a DPF for diesel engines. The core function is to accelerate chemical reactions that convert toxic gases like carbon monoxide (CO), hydrocarbons (HC), and nitrogen oxides (NOx) into far less harmful substances such as carbon dioxide (CO2), water (H2O), and nitrogen (N2). Maintenance best practices for your catalytic converter system
Maintenance is essential to preserve the effectiveness of a catalytic converter system. Regular inspections, prompt attention to suspected issues, and adherence to installation guidelines help prevent failures and preserve performance. Typical maintenance practices include checking connections for leaks, ensuring that the oxygen sensors are functioning correctly, and scheduling routine checks for the DPF where applicable.
- Inspect for physical damage or corrosion around mounting points and heat shields.
- Monitor engine performance indicators, such as misfires or poor fuel economy, which can signal converter issues.

Appendix: Installation checklist for a catalytic converter system
To help installers ensure flawless integration, here is concise, practical guidance that covers core installation steps and quality checks. - Verify vehicle model, engine type, and exhaust layout to confirm compatible Catman product.
- Inspect mounting points, gaskets, clamps, and heat shields for integrity.
- Install the catalytic converter with correct orientation and secure fasteners to specified torque values.
- Reconnect oxygen sensors and ensure proper electrical connections and wiring routing.
- Test exhaust leaks and verify backpressure remains within expected ranges after installation.
- Run engine for a short test and monitor error codes with a diagnostic tool to confirm system readiness.
